Output 16b666bdaccf7998aa7c9108def93c642769e000bd42e3c05f1759c054465126:0

value
37902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da33445e3ef9dc04ff631ffcf6713273e664b5e OP_EQUAL
address
3LSKxVfTi44vVBLUE5N88yL5kMUVFGQtS5
transaction
16b666bdaccf7998aa7c9108def93c642769e000bd42e3c05f1759c054465126
confirmations
248835
spent
true